Description
This flux gel was developed for repair work on printed circuit boards.
The activator base contains the same active ingredients as the comparable electronic flux EO-B-016 and variants EO-B-016 (A-C). Flux Gel EO-B-016 is highly concentrated and is characterized, among other things, by high activity and good wetting and spreading properties. Due to these properties, the paste should be applied sparingly. The gel is applied from a dosing syringe using metal dosing needles. These enable precise application and positioning of the flux.
Flux Gel EO-B-016 can be applied using a hot air or soldering iron.
